How to interpret this record
- Just value is the county appraisal value as of January 1 of the appraisal year. The county uses just value as its estimate of market value for tax purposes; it is not a listing price.
- Assessed value may be lower than just value due to Save Our Homes / portability caps; taxable value then subtracts homestead and other exemptions.
- Qualified sales (Qual. =
Q) are arm's-length transactions the county uses to set just value. Non-qualified deeds (family transfers, $100 deeds, foreclosure) are recorded but excluded from that calculation. - The county sales list can lag clerk-of-court recordings by several weeks. Missing fields mean the county record was blank for that parcel.
